    I've long been fascinated how many small differences there were for such a niche car. Thanks for adding to the knowledge.
    While the JDM R's could come with ABS, A/C, Airbags, they were all option deletes. Ditto for the radio, third brake light, clock, even the rear parcel tray(rear wiper was never an option). Japanese buyers had the most options when ordering. I've even seen two original JDM r's with the smaller Gsr wing from new(it was more expensive than the taller R wing. And lighter). The weights given for the model were based on all those options removed. And that was dry weight too. So that probably explains a lot of the stated weight difference. Though the Recaros are heavier than the USDM seats(my 98 spec JDM had all the deletes except for the A/C).
    Of the wheels the European market 15's were the lightest(I've a set of Ek9(US/Can), EDM 15's and JDM 16's. Cos I'm mad :D)
    Colours like you note were at various times; white, yellow, black and red, with special edition yellow for Switzerland and Australia, silver was a JDM only option.
    Interior differences included the seats and Momo steering wheel on non NA cars. Centre console for NA market only. Same with the cool trunk carpet. Canada got a small run of red back seats too. NA rear seats were different anyway with the plastic tray in the middle. Alloy "racing" pedals were an option in Japan, standard in the 99- Rx model, an option in Europe. Dunno if the rear strut bar was an option in NA? It wasn't in Europe. It wasn't a standard fitment in JDM, but a dealer option. Same with wind deflectors. A roof box and bicycle rack were also available.
    The runout JDM only Type R-x came with the fake carbon trim in a bluish colour, Gathers six speaker radio, clock, alarm(also in the Euro models), keyless entry and fully loaded with all the options(no delete available), tinted rear windows, power folding mirrors, balanced half shafts and a slightly different engine map. It was the heaviest of the R'sand the only JDM model to ever come with a numbered console badge.
    Rear lights varied across the years and markets. US getting red indicators and an extra bulb at the side, Europe getting pale indicators and Japan getting orange(oddly in "my" Irish market we got the JDM orange for some reason. Crazy because if they sold 20 R's here I'd be shocked).
    Nice info on the different pistons in the engines M. Didn't know that. Apparently another reason for that was Japan has 100 octane fuel, whereas Honda felt US petrol/gas was lower, or customers might chose lower octane, so lowered the compression slightly. The JDM 98 spec Vtec engaged 100 RPM later.
    The exhaust manifold was different in the JDM 98 spec on. Catalytic converter was smaller too. Rear roll/sway bar was bigger. Spring and damper rates were different as well. The Australian version came with golden coloured brake callipers for some reason.

    jdm ITR 98+ spec also had the spark plug cover in faux carbon ( easy way to quickly id it as a 98+ spec engine). As well as 4-1 headers while the usdm ITR kept the same headers through all the years. The jdm engine has the VTEC letters elarged on the valve cover while the USDM has DOHC enlarged.

      You're correct he got the lug pattern wrong. The CTR had 15's in 5x114.3 that were the same as the US Spec ITR 15's that are also 5x114.3. They are exactly the same wheel only one comes with Acura center caps and the other with Honda center caps. I was going to correct him too, but then I saw your comment. I don't think Honda uses 5x100 on any of their 5 lug cars, at least not in the US. Toyota on the other hand uses 5x100 on the FRS, corolla iM, corolla sedan, prius, matrix, and the Scion (Toyota) tC's, and Subaru uses 5x100 also on the WRX, n/a impreza, and forester.

    I own a JDM '97 ITR. (96 spec)
    The weight differences are because they deleted EVERYTHING. Mine doesn't even have a rear wiper. However it does have ABS and aircon, which Im pretty sure were options for it though.
    Center console, nope. Dont have one. No storage there, its just the handbrake.
    Dash is different, USDM one has standard red needles. Mine are yellow and the font for the writing is a bit different I think.
    No airbags at all.
    Steering wheel is different as well, the USDM version got a much thicker and uglier one IMO.
    Seats as you mentioned are different. Mine are the black Recaro SR3s and they are the comfiest car seats I have ever sat in.
    Engine is different as you mentioned, the USDM is the B18C5, mine is the B18C (usually referred to as the B18CR because it doesn't have a different number from the regular B18C found in the non type R JDM models iirc) VTEC activation is 5800RPM, redline is 8400 and limiter is 8900. I found the prime shift RPM to be 8600 for max acceleration. (You can drop out of vtec for a split second if you're not careful when shifting at 8400)
    S80 gearbox with the LSD, gear ratios on this gearbox are perfectly alligned to match with this engine alone, if you shift at the red line in any gear you will end up exactly at 5800-6000rpm in the next gear which gives you optimal power at all times. However it does mean its really short ratios so at 100kph(60mph) im doing 3500rpm cruising down the motorway.
